HAZMAT MODINE

Klezmer Blues

2007-01-08

New York’s Hebrew blues band. Definitely a wild ride without a boring moment. If you feel like nappin’ don’t put this one on. Some fine harmonica and slide guitar throughout and just enough tuba and hollerin’to make it funky..Reminds me a bit of Tubablooze , an old album we have around here somewhere. It’s nice to hear a different take on blues and swing. TD
